Matchup outlook
England’s opener was a statement. Thomas Tuchel’s attacking blueprint paid off as Kane, Jude Bellingham and Marcus Rashford delivered a 4-2 win that echoed the most famous scoreline in the nation’s World Cup history. It ended a nine-game winless World Cup run against teams in the world’s top 15 and snapped a six-match losing streak against elite opposition. A record 20 shots inside the penalty area underlined just how dominant England were in possession.
Ghana, meanwhile, did the job the hard way. Twenty-year-old Caleb Yirenkyi struck deep into stoppage time to sink Panama 1-0, a result that took the Black Stars within touching distance of a first knockout appearance since 2010. Carlos Queiroz’s 4-2-3-1 leans on wide threats and a disciplined double pivot, but Ghana have never kept back-to-back World Cup clean sheets, and a side that conceded ten goals across a recent 360-minute stretch may struggle to contain a Kane-led front line.

Ghana’s defensive picture
Queiroz’s clean sheet against Panama flatters a back line that has leaked goals readily of late. Goalkeeping uncertainty adds to the concern: Lawrence Ati Zigi was withdrawn at half-time against Panama, with Benjamin Asare expected to deputise. Against an England attack that registered 20 box shots last time out, that is precisely the kind of opponent that inflates a striker’s scoring and shots props.
